Abstract

Studies found that the quality of the relationship which immigrants established with the host community affected the well-being of both groups. The aim of this study was to examine the Host Community Acculturation Scale by Bourhis et al. (2016) when applied to a Turkish sample and to bring in a Turkish measurement tool to our country that may contribute to scientific studies in terms of identification of potential psychological problems that may occur during the acculturation process. Bourhis et al. (2016) developed the Host Community Acculturation Scale, which reflects the anticipation of immigrants regarding the host community, based on the Interactive Acculturation Model. The scale consists of 18 items that are divided in six factors and each factor contains three items. These sub-factors are integration, individualism, assimilation, separation, exclusion and integration-transformation. In this study, scale items were applied to a sample of 302 university students and their psychometric properties were examined. Analyses indicate that the scale proved structure validity, convergent validity, and criterion-related validity. Reliability coefficients of subscales of the scale are substantially good. It is assumed that the Turkish version of the scale is a valid and reliable measurement tool and will contribute to the quantitative work to be done with immigrants in our country.
